Houston County Schools welcomes all students who live within our district's boundaries and meet state age requirements. All student enrollment is completed digitally online, but if assistance is needed please see Enrollment Help on the Enrollment Page. Specific enrollment details are listed on our Enrollment Page.
Our district uses ParentSquare for school communication, primarily with email, text, and app notifications. ParentSquare automatically syncs with PowerSchool to generate an account for each parent, using their email address and phone number. We encourage parents to download ParentSquare app.
If you need to find out which school your child will attend, please use the School Zone Locator to look up the school boundaries for your address.
